Atmel reports Q2/2008 results 01-08-08


Atmel announced revenues for the second quarter of 2008 of $420.9 million, a 2.4% increase compared to $411.2 million for the first quarter of 2008 and a 4.1% increase compared to $404.2 million for the second quarter ended June 30, 2007. Microcontrollers, a core business, continued to deliver solid revenue growth rising 9% sequentially and 29% compared to the year-ago quarter, driven by the Company's proprietary AVR, standard ARM and touch sensing products. Net loss for the second quarter of 2008 totaled $4.9 million. This compares to net income of $6.8 million for the first quarter of 2008 and net income of $0.7 million for the year-ago quarter.
